Ticket: vault locked after CI runner crash. Context: integration tests in the Tollgate payments service flake on the ledger-reconcile suite, roughly 1 in 5 runs. Suspect the mock clearinghouse container races the vault unseal step. Fix in this PR: add readiness probe, pin the Quillbank fixture image. Reviewer: verify the vault reopens cleanly on retry. To unseal the test vault locally, use the recovery passphrase written directly below this line.

strongbox words: druiel-frador-brieth-druys-fenys-zorwyn-zorael

## Session handling for relevance tuning sessions

New folks: every tuning session in Querykite is stateful. When you open the relevance workbench, the backend creates a session that pins your ranking-weight overrides so concurrent experiments don't bleed into each other. Sessions expire after 45 minutes of inactivity; save your weight sets before stepping away, or they're gone. Reopening the workbench starts a fresh session with baseline weights. Each session must authenticate to the tuning API, and requests carry the bearer token below.

bearer token for yagef-yahaf: eyJhbGciOiJIUzI1NiIsInR5cCI6IkpXVCJ9.eyJzdWIiOiIjTGyX4q1qSIn0.o7LtVLNaptGl

Heads up for whoever touches this next: the EXIF scrubber in Lumabox strips GPS and serial tags in-place, but only on files under the size cap — bigger ones get rewritten through the streaming path, which is slower but safer. Don't raise the cap without checking memory on the thumbnail workers. The knobs that control all this are defined right below.

constants for yaduf-fahag:
BUDGETS = {
    "kelix": 528,
    "briwyn": 734,
}